For those who have served our country, the VA loan program offers a powerful path to homeownership. Backed by the U.S. Department of Veterans Affairs, VA loans are designed to make buying or refinancing a home more affordable and accessible for veterans, active-duty service members, and eligible surviving spouses.
If you’re eligible, here’s what you need to know:

1. No Down Payment Required
One of the biggest advantages of a VA loan is no down payment. While conventional loans often require 5% to 20% down, VA loans allow you to finance 100% of the home’s value. This makes homeownership possible without draining your savings.
2. No Private Mortgage Insurance (PMI)
Most loans with less than 20% down require PMI, which can cost hundreds per month. VA loans don’t require PMI, saving you money every month and making your mortgage payment more affordable.
3. Competitive Interest Rates
Because they’re backed by the government, VA loans typically offer lower interest rates than conventional loans. That means you could pay less over the life of your loan—even with zero down.
4. Flexible Credit Requirements
VA loans are more forgiving when it comes to credit history. While each lender sets its own standards, credit score minimums are often lower than those for conventional loans, making them a strong option if you’ve had credit challenges.
5. Limited Closing Costs
The VA limits the closing costs veterans can pay, and some fees must be covered by the lender or seller. There’s also a VA funding fee, which helps keep the program running—but it can be rolled into your loan amount.
Who’s Eligible?
You may qualify for a VA loan if you meet one of the following:
- Served 90+ days during wartime or 181+ days during peacetime
- Served 6+ years in the National Guard or Reserves
- Are an eligible surviving spouse
You’ll need a Certificate of Eligibility (COE), which your lender can help you obtain.
